St. Paul’s Church sits on a sloping grass bluff overlooking the waters of Port Gamble Bay. The church, built in 1879, is modeled after a church in the Maine hometown of Port Gamble’s founders. One of the most photographed buildings in the area, the picturesque church steeple houses the original church bell, and wedding couples thrill to the sound of the church bell ringing as they are pronounced married. Hood Canal Vista Pavilion offers breath-taking panoramic views and stunning sunsets over the Hood Canal while surrounded by beautifully landscaped gardens. In the Pavilion, a floor to ceiling stone fireplace sits opposite abundant windows overlooking lush seasonal gardens . Six sets of French doors lead to a slated patio and an expansive grassy bluff right on the shores of the Hood Canal. In the spring and summer months, an adjacent tented terrace offers an additional location for a reception, dance floor and/or cocktail hour.
